.compare-section{padding:100px 20px;position:relative}.compare-section.light{background:var(--bg-light)}.compare-section.dark{background:var(--bg-dark)}.bg-image{background-position:50%;background-size:cover;inset:0;opacity:.25;position:absolute}.compare-section.dark .bg-image{opacity:.3}.container{margin:auto;max-width:1100px;position:relative;z-index:2}.compare-card{background:#fff;padding:50px}.compare-card .text-center{text-align:center}.compare-section.dark .compare-card{background:#fff}.compare-section h2{font-size:60px;line-height:1.3;margin-bottom:0}.compare-card p{color:#132543;font-size:22px;margin:0 auto;max-width:800px}.compare-card .highlight{color:#53bee8;display:block;font-size:60px}p{margin-top:10px;opacity:.8}.compare-card .pill-btn{font-family:Hanken Grotesk;font-size:22px;padding:15px 40px}.compare-table{margin-top:40px}.table-head,.table-row{align-items:center;display:grid;grid-template-columns:2fr 1fr 1fr}.table-head .without{background:#cb3129}.table-head .with,.table-head .without{border-radius:6px 6px 0 0;color:#fff;font-size:24px;padding:12px;text-align:center}.table-head .with{background:#3c8a71}.table-row{border-top:1px solid #e5e7eb;padding:14px 0}.table-row .text{color:#29446d;font-size:16px;margin:0 auto;max-width:350px;font-family:body{font-family:Inter,sans-serif}}.icon{color:#d33;font-size:18px;text-align:center}.icon.success{color:#3c8c6e}@media (max-width:768px){.compare-card{padding:25px}.compare-section h2,.highlight{font-size:26px}.compare-section p{font-size:18px}h2{font-size:28px}.table-head,.table-row{gap:10px;grid-template-columns:1fr}.table-head{display:none}.table-row{background:#f9fafb;border-radius:8px;margin-bottom:10px;padding:15px}.icon{text-align:left}}